2000-2014

Over the years a variety of real and imagined human heads and faces (including my own) have occurred to me as subjects. I frequently drew and painted my most immediate reactions to them. Over time, these images filled the walls of my studio. These drawings have never been exhibited.


Idelle Weber, 2004

        WEBER AT MOCA L.A.

        Two works by Idelle Weber are on exhibit at MOCA Los Angels as part of Ordinary People: Photorealism and the Work of Art since 1968 curated by Anna Katz.
